This particular map compares the Gross Domestic Product of different nations with the GDP of different American States. For example, the GDP of Maryland is comparable to that of Hong Kong. The way this idea is expressed is by showing a map of the United States, but instead of State names, it has the name of a country with a comparable GDP.
